Output 8fab5c7b2452c26c1e4bd2e373723e874f7926b285c20baba73db59ca1c9b8b3:41

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d74c741c7a896fced0d352f2db757faf4bec47fd9fbfd10b97585b3ab959cdcc
address
bc1p6ax8g8r639hua5xn2tedkatl4a97c3lan7lazzuhtpdn4w2eehxqe9q9fn
transaction
8fab5c7b2452c26c1e4bd2e373723e874f7926b285c20baba73db59ca1c9b8b3
spent
true